Dirt-resistant igus linear system displays wins in long jump2019-07-09
Results in athletics can be confusing for the viewer. Whilst in football it is clear when the ball is in the goal, it is not immediately apparent in the long jump whether the jumper has set a new record. Virtual lines help the audience on TV, but are not visible in the stadium. Armin Margreiter therefore devised a new solution for his certified mobile athletics system. The former national coach of the Austrian long jumpers, together with the laser projection expert MediaLas, developed a system that projects the furthest jump distance in the sand. It consists of three laser diodes, which are aimed at the pit and produce a visible line even in direct sunlight. To move the laser diodes, the developers needed a drive unit that can move to positions over a range of 3 to 12 metres. The system should also be easy to transport. Therefore, the decision was made to use a sliding, lubrication-free and maintenance-free drylin linear system from igus on which the laser moves. It consists of lightweight high-performance plastic and aluminium components that are very easy to transport and set up. |
